
A man faces a capital murder charge after being accused of fatally stabbing his 9-year-old son in McKinney on Friday afternoon, police say.
A neighbor called 911 and told authorities a woman at a home on Anson Court found her son unconscious and bleeding, McKinney police said.
When officers arrived they found the woman's husband trying to cut himself with a knife, and found a child in the garage, police said. The boy was stabbed multiple times and did not survive.
Police said officers took the boy's father into custody and transported him to an area hospital where he's being treated for his injuries. Police said capital murder charges were pending against the father.
McKinney police said they would share more information about what happened in the coming days and weeks.
